Subject: Fix leaks on /proc/{*/sched,sched_debug,timer_list,timer_stats}
From: Alexey Dobriyan <adobriyan@xxxxx>

On every open/close one struct seq_operations leaks.
Kudos to /proc/slab_allocators.
